The transcript discusses a long-awaited report, highlighting the detailed nature of the findings and the reasons for the delay. It explores the emotional impact on those involved, noting that closure is not fully achieved. The conversation shifts to accountability, particularly criticizing the CAA for not implementing recommendations promptly, and expresses hope for future acceptance of new suggestions.
